3
আমি কেন লুপের পরিবর্তে "ক্রিয়ামূলক ক্রিয়াকলাপগুলি" ব্যবহার করব?
for (Canvas canvas : list) { } নেটবিয়ানস আমাকে "ক্রিয়ামূলক ক্রিয়াকলাপ" ব্যবহার করার পরামর্শ দেয়: list.stream().forEach((canvas) -> { }); তবে কেন এটাকে প্রাধান্য দেওয়া হচ্ছে ? যদি কিছু হয় তবে এটি পড়া এবং বোঝা শক্ত। আপনি কল করছেন stream(), তারপরে forEach()পরামিতি সহ ল্যাম্বডা এক্সপ্রেশন ব্যবহার করছেন canvas। আমি দেখতে পাচ্ছি …